The Design of an Automatic Golf Collection Robot

Abstract:

This paper depicts the system design of an automatic golf collection robot. The robot is an intelligent system that consisted of three modules: the hardware module includes the mechanical structure and the electrical system; the control module processes the signals from the multiple sensors and outputs the instructions to navigate the robot; the vision module is used for recognition the golf balls from the grass background. The robot has been tested on the driving range, the basic functions of the robot have been achieved. The golf collection robot supersedes the human labor and shows a good application prospect.
